
The Tropical Ladybug Garden, established within the Gaziantep Zoo, holds the distinction of being Turkey’s first and only tropical ladybug garden. In this garden, seven classes of ladybugs from three different species are exhibited. These ladybugs are not only displayed but also used in biological control to protect plants. This garden offers visitors the opportunity to closely observe the life cycle of ladybugs and their roles in the ecosystem. Another highlight of the Gaziantep Zoo is the Tropical Butterfly Garden. This garden is designed to showcase various butterfly species in an environment that mimics their natural habitats. The Tropical Butterfly Garden allows visitors to explore the colorful and enchanting world of butterflies, while also providing informative content about their life cycle and ecological importance.
